The Beacon Startup House 🏡

Yep, you read that right — Beacon isn’t just online, we’ve got a real home base now. A few startups have already moved into a 4,000 sq. ft. house in South Park, shipping code and building product every day.

Think of it as WV’s startup house: a place where early-stage builders and founders can riff on ideas, push their companies forward, and work in the trenches with the best and brightest around.

The Beacon House has an open-door policy. Whether you want to post up at a desk for the day or swing by to vibe with other founders, we’d love for you to stop by and say hello!

Founder Spotlight 🚀

Every issue we’ll spotlight a founder with West Virginia roots who’s building something ambitious.

First up is Eldrick Millares, co-founder & CEO of Illuminant Surgical. Eldrick grew up in Ripley, WV, and now lives in Los Angeles, where he and his co-founder, Dr. James Hu, are building their company.

Illuminant is developing the world’s first anatomical projection system that gives doctors “x-ray vision” — projecting imaging data directly onto the body without goggles or headsets. Powered by computer vision, sensors, and projectors, the tech targets the $6B precision access and visualization market spanning spine surgery, interventional radiology, and pain management. Their mission: help clinicians never miss their target, whether in a cancer biopsy, spinal fusion, or routine injection.

Backed by Y Combinator, NSF, NIH, and leading venture investors, Eldrick and James bring deep Stanford engineering roots to the table. As a proud mountaineer, Eldrick says he is “looking to bring opportunities to the state and give back where he can.” The team has worked with the Marshall Advanced Manufacturing Center, completed a major preclinical study, and secured a new SBIR grant — with more big news on the way.
